I'm having trouble with my HP laptop. The charging light is on, indicating that it's charging, but the laptop itself won't turn on. I've tried multiple methods like holding the power button for 30 seconds and using the power, shift, control, and Windows key combination, but nothing seems to work. Does anyone have any advice on what I can do to get it started?

If you can access the battery, start by unplugging the charger. Remove the battery, then hold down the power button for about 30 seconds while the battery is out. After that, plug in the charger (with the battery still removed) and try powering it on. Let me know what happens after that!
